What are the new work trends for 2025?

In 2025, work trends are evolving rapidly, influenced by technological advancements and changing workforce expectations. As businesses adapt, several trends stand out, including remote work, AI integration, and a focus on employee well-being. Understanding these trends can help both employers and employees thrive in the modern workplace.

What are the Key Work Trends for 2025?

1. Remote and Hybrid Work Models

Remote work has become a staple in the modern workplace, with many companies adopting hybrid models that blend in-office and remote work. This flexibility caters to employees’ desires for a better work-life balance and reduces commuting time.

  • Benefits: Increased productivity, reduced overhead costs, and access to a global talent pool.
  • Challenges: Maintaining team cohesion and managing remote teams effectively.

2. The Rise of Artificial Intelligence in the Workplace

Artificial Intelligence (AI) is transforming how work is done, automating repetitive tasks, and enabling data-driven decision-making. AI tools are becoming integral in areas like customer service, HR, and marketing.

  • Examples: Chatbots for customer support, AI-driven analytics for marketing strategies.
  • Impact: Enhanced efficiency, reduced human error, and the creation of new job roles focused on AI management.

3. Emphasis on Employee Well-being and Mental Health

Employee well-being is a top priority for companies aiming to retain talent and boost productivity. Organizations are investing in mental health resources and creating supportive work environments.

  • Initiatives: Wellness programs, mental health days, and flexible work schedules.
  • Outcome: Improved employee satisfaction and reduced turnover rates.

4. Skills Development and Continuous Learning

As technology evolves, so does the need for continuous skills development. Employees are encouraged to engage in lifelong learning to remain competitive in the job market.

  • Methods: Online courses, workshops, and certifications.
  • Focus Areas: Digital literacy, leadership skills, and specialized technical skills.

5. Sustainability and Corporate Responsibility

Companies are increasingly focusing on sustainability and corporate social responsibility (CSR) as part of their business strategies. This shift is driven by consumer demand and regulatory pressures.

  • Practices: Reducing carbon footprints, ethical sourcing, and community engagement.
  • Benefits: Enhanced brand reputation and customer loyalty.

People Also Ask

What is the future of remote work?

The future of remote work is bright, with many companies adopting hybrid models that offer flexibility. This trend is expected to continue as businesses recognize the benefits of remote work, such as increased productivity and access to a broader talent pool.

How is AI changing the workplace?

AI is revolutionizing workplaces by automating routine tasks and providing data-driven insights. This transformation leads to increased efficiency, reduced errors, and the creation of new job roles focused on AI management and oversight.

Why is employee well-being important?

Employee well-being is crucial for maintaining high productivity levels and reducing turnover. Companies that prioritize mental health and wellness initiatives often see improved employee satisfaction and a more positive workplace culture.

What skills are in demand for 2025?

In 2025, skills such as digital literacy, data analysis, and AI proficiency are in high demand. Additionally, soft skills like communication, adaptability, and leadership are essential as workplaces become more dynamic and collaborative.

How can businesses become more sustainable?

Businesses can become more sustainable by reducing their carbon footprint, sourcing materials ethically, and engaging in community-focused initiatives. These practices not only benefit the environment but also enhance brand reputation and customer loyalty.
